Abstract

It is necessary to perform a literature review before starting a new research project. However, many students do not know the procedures of performing a literature review. In this paper, based on the professional experiences and opinions of expert researchers, we describe an SNS-based literature review system to help students conduct research surveys. This system includes two search engines, one is an article search engine, which can help students conduct research surveys, and the other is a logging search engine, which allows students to learn from each other via their logs and share experience with other students. User models of the system as well as its functions are presented.
